This is a wonderful retreat standing amidst a large garden, adjacent to woodland and the wonderful estate of Osborne House – the Island residence of Queen Victoria. A century ago the cottage was part of the Osborne Estate and was built by Queen Victoria for the royal children in a style to conjure up the atmosphere of India. From the cottage quiet lanes and footpaths can be followed to the sea which is only ¾ of a mile away and visitors can walk into Cowes. The sandy beaches of Ryde and Seaview are within a 15 minute drive.
